I recently got this book, 少女漫画家「家」の履歴書, which has interviews of 12 shoujo manga artists who debuted in the 1970s where they talk about their homes and families. The book's pretty interesting. They were originally published in a Japanese magazine over a span of time, Shuukan Bunshun.
I wanted to share this little bit from Aoike Yasuko's feature (first published on January 16, 2020). It gives a nice insight about the shoujo scene of the time (and what a queen she is).
Sons of Eve, which started its serialization in January 1976 issue of Akita Shoten’s Viva Princess magazine when I was 27 was the turning point for me. My interest in world history, familiarity with Christian culture, glam rock, ballet, movies, literature, humor… I poured all the things I loved, I was knowledgeable about and the curiosity which I had kept bottled up inside of me to The Van Roses, the band of homosexuals, and let it all out into the wild. Before becoming a freelancer*, things have been really harsh for me. No matter how hard I tried, I couldn’t draw the kind of manga the editors and the readers wanted to see for the life of me. If I hadn’t start freelancing, it would have been the end of me. But Sons of Eve even made me ask to myself: “Is it okay to put all this stuff into a shoujo manga?” The response of my editor at Akita Shoten was “More. MORE!” That really encouraged me (laughs). *She used to have an exclusivity contract with Kodansha, which stipulated that she only drew for their magazines.” I did From Eroica with Love with the same editor. The first chapter was released in the winter (December) issue of Princess in 1976, then it got a regular serialization. I adopted ideas from what was happening in the real world, and started drawing how fate brought a British master thief (Earl) and a German who works at the intelligence bureau of NATO (Major) together. The shoujo manga tradition at the time was to set the story in a foreign country, which young girls admired so much. At the beginning, From Eroica with Love was one of those stories too. Which is why the Earl who got introduced in the first chapter has the image of a stereotypical shoujo manga character, with flowers in the background. However, Major who got introduced in the second chapter is someone who is miles away from what comes to mind when you think of shoujo manga. Drawing a straight-laced character like Major who says what he’s thinking with no filter whatsoever was extremely fun. With how international affairs escalated, I got a very positive response which allowed me to draw what like even more freely.

Translation of Yukimura Makoto's interview in Yatta! (part 1)
Tumblr media
Disclaimer : My first language is French so there might be some inacurracies when translating from French/Japanese to English. I will try my best to stay as faithful as possible to what was being said. If you see any mistakes please let me know.
Click here for the full interview (in French, Yukimura Makoto's voice is dubbed by a French speaker). The interview was conducted on January 28th 2025.
I will only be translating the questions and the answers. I will provide a quick summary for the intro.
(00:00 - 2:22) Intro : The anchor introduces the guests and thanks Yukimura for coming today.
(2:23 - 2:45) Quick sumary of Vinland Saga
(2:46 - 3:02) Your drawings showcase stunning landscapes and beautifully crafted backgrounds. The fight scenes are incredibly detailed. Do you create them with animation in mind, envisioning how they would move on screen?
Merci beaucoup (laughs). Well, I always strive to draw as precisely as possible. However, when I started Vinland Saga, I wasn't thinking about a potential anime adaptation. I drew freely, depicting violence without constraints. So when I found out it would be adapted into an anime, I was very surprised.
(3:38 - 3:46) Richard Fleischer's movie The Vikings was a major inspiration for you. Were there any other works that marked a turning point in the creation of Vinland Saga ?
The movie Erik the Viking starring Tim Robbins left a stong impression on me. It tells the story of a viking who begins to question his way of life, as he constantly steals to fund his next expedition, only to get trapped in an endless cycle of violence. A young woman calls him out on his actions and he gradually comes to a realization. This film left a strong impression on me.
(4:29 - 4:44) I learnt in one of your interview that you hate violence. Yet, Vinland Saga is filled with violence - both psychological and physical. Many fans are drawn to your work because of this. Do you portray violence so extensively as a way to condem it?
Si (note : French word for yes). Absolutely. My main character - Thorfinn - comes to reject all forms of violence as he grows. In order to understand why he rejects violence, I needed to clearly illustrate the reasons behind it. That's why it was a challenging process for me. However, I aimed to depict violence as precisely and directly as possible.
(5:29 - 5:38) In that sense, would you say Thorfinn’s journey of redemption is a message from the older Makoto Yukimura to his younger self?
Yes, in a way, it might be a message to myself. Today I am 48 and it's true that this series has been a way to reflect on my accomplishments. At the beginning of my carrer, I was impulsive and self-absorbed - perhaps not always considerate of those around me. I may have acted rashly and hurt people along the way. Like Thorfinn, I hope I can find forgiveness.
(6:20 - 6:33) You are extremely active on social media. Why is it important for you ? If Thorfinn had Twitter/X, what would he post?
Social media allows me to receive direct feedback from my readers—something unimaginable at the start of my career. That’s why I try to respond as much as possible to those who reach out to me.
As for what Thorfinn would say on Twitter, it’s hard to picture. I imagine young Thorfinn would ignore everyone completely. But as he matures and settles in Vinland, he would probaby be saying, “Thank you” and “Thank you so much” to his followers.
(7:37 - 7:49) People often call you the "GOAT" and at first, you thought they were referring to the animal. Do compliments like these give you confidence in your writing and art?
Actually, the first time someone called me the "GOAT" and sent me a picture of a goat, I thought I was being harassed (laughs). But once I understood what it meant, it made me really happy. When you work on a series a long as mine, it's like reading the same sentence over and over. After so many years, it's hard to assess the quality of your own work. So when I receive compliments on social media, it feels like a comforting pat on the shoulder.
(8:48 - 8:59) In a past interview, you mentioned wanting to leave the past behind and focus on writing a story set in the future. Do you already have an idea for your next project?
Yes, I have a rough idea of what I want to write next. But to be honest, after spending over 20 years working on Vinland Saga, I’m completely exhausted. I’m not sure if I’ll dive into a new series right away. It will be a battle between my desire to start something new and my own laziness.
(9:19 - 9:30) One scene that left a lasting impression on all of us is when Thorfinn allows himself to be (badly) beaten. Is not fighting back the secret to finding peace ?
It's a very profound question that invites serious reflexion. I've been exploring the theme of violence for over 20 years, and one question I've often wrestled with is how to break the never-ending cycle of violence. It's extremely difficult to answer simply. When you look at the police for example, they are armed and sometimes respond to violence with more violence. It's hard to stop violence through passivity or a pacifist stance. At the same time, I do believe that violence begets violence. So, if we want to end the cycle, someone has to take it upon themselves and make the sacrifice of not striking back.
(10:42 - 10:54) When Thorfinn gave up on his revenge, your editor (tantousha) said it would end the series. How did you convince them to trust you ?
I didn’t have to work hard to convince my editor. In fact, it was the support of the readers that allowed me to continue this series. When I told my editor that my character would become a slave and stop fighting, they thought the series would be over. However, the sales didn’t drop, and people kept reading, which motivated me to continue. I was prepared for the series to be discontinued, but that didn’t happen. I want to thank all my readers for sticking with me.
(11:45 - 11:52) So did your editor tell you "you were right" or did you say nothing (ie not tell him "I was right") and be the bigger person/stayed humble ?
It's true that my editor did not express any remorse about their doubts (laughs). To be honest, I wasn’t entirely sure that my readers would continue to support me the way they did. Once again, I’m incredibly grateful to my readers, as their support gives me confidence—not only in my work but also in my ability to write freely and let the story unfold as I want.

Kishimoto Interview for Da Vinci Magazine (2015)
Thank you so much to @whitestonecreek for providing all the scans of not only this interview but the entire special Da Vinci Magazine did in celebration of Naruto's finale.
Tumblr media
Interview and text by Daisuke Yoshida. Photo by Shukafu
The whole of the ninja world was born here. Masashi Kishimoto Long Interview.
Masashi Kishimoto's debut serialization, "NARUTO", became a historic hit, selling a total of 200 million copies worldwide, and his name is now known around the world as one of Japan's leading manga artists. If you wonder what kind of genius he is, his true self is surprisingly unpretentious and gentle. However, once you talk to him, you can see his thoughtfulness, kindness towards people, and sharp sensibility in every word he speaks. Where does his personality and the appeal of "NARUTO", which appeals to the hearts of people of all ages and genders, come from? We approached the one and only "Jump" author, who has drawn 700 chapters, about his half-life and his passion for manga, which has not diminished at all.
"NARUTO" is a manga that has been serialized in "Weekly Shonen Jump" for 15 years since 1999, and boasts a total of 200 million copies in circulation worldwide. Its creator, Masashi Kishimoto, was born in a small town in the northeastern part of Okayama Prefecture in January 1974. His family includes a serious and reliable civil servant father and what the son calls "super airhead" mother.
"This is a true story, but my mother once stepped on a banana peel that she found on the street, slipped and fell over. I think it was very hard for my father to keep up with my mother'spontainety. … By the way, my wife is the reliable one, she says "My husband is the natural airhead because he ate the same food and grew up in the same environment (laughs)."
He has one brother, a twin. "We were always together and I think we were really close. We went to the same school and had the same friends, so we usually had the same problems, and it felt like we could talk to each other about anything. We both liked drawing, and my brother became a manga artist too.
The relationship between Naruto and Sasuke depicted in "NARUTO" is that of best friends, rivals, and even brothers. That relationship is said to reflect the bond with a twin brother. So, I can easily tell what my younger brother is thinking right now. When I watch my younger brother talking with his friends, I can tell that he doesn't really think well of them, even though he says "yeah" and "okay." So, when my younger brother was feeling bad, I started to feel bad too. Gradually, as the years went by, I started to feel the same sadness when my truly close friends were feeling sad. The other person's pain feels like my own pain. I tried to bring those feelings that I had actually experienced into the relationship between Naruto and Sasuke."
Just before the final chapter, Sasuke describes his relationship with Naruto like this: "We can share each other's pain." He adds, "Perhaps this can be said not only about me, but about something much bigger."
"NARUTO" is a work that goes beyond the framework of boys' manga and confronts the issues of "war" and "violence" head-on. The only logic that can stop "war" is to build a relationship in which we can feel each other's pain as if it were our own.
Tumblr media
"It's wrong to think that only your own feelings are correct. I think it's very important to try to put yourself in the other person's shoes and consider their pain, no matter what the situation. Of course, I know it's difficult. You can't really understand unless you've been in the same situation as them and experienced the same things as them. But I think it's good to at least try to imagine."
As I continued talking about his childhood, a flood of memories opened up.
"Now that I think about it, when I was little I had an incredibly keen sense of smell. So much so that I could tell people apart just by their smell. But I was the only one who had no smell. I was really troubled as to why everyone else had a smell and I didn't. Also, when the kindergarten teacher explained the steps for a play, the other kids were able to remember them, but I couldn't remember them at all. I felt a bit out of place with the others, or like I was missing something, and I had a complex about that."
Apparently, it was because of this complex that he came to love "Doraemon."
"I used to draw a lot of Doraemon pictures for a while. Doraemon is a cat-shaped robot, but he doesn't have ears, right? Doraemon himself feels sad or ashamed about not having ears. I also felt a complex about not having a sense of smell. So, I empathized with characters who had these kinds of shortcomings. I'm not really interested in perfect people or those who are cool and can do everything. When I see the parts of them that are lacking, I feel a sense of affection and I cheer for them. That's why even after entering elementary school, most of my friends were people who had their own struggles (laughs)."
Around that time, I became fascinated with Dragon Ball, Kinnikuman, and Fist of the North Star through TV anime, and started to read the original manga. What magazine were these manga serialized in? Of course, Weekly Shonen Jump. During breaks at school (and a little during class too), he would play around by drawing illustrations of Jump characters in my notebook. The first original manga he drew in his notebook at that time was called Hiatari-kun. It was a ninja manga.
"When the enemy approaches, he immediately hides in the shadows. It was a bit of a comedy."
He gathered all the tools and completed his first manga with neatly divided frames when he was in his second year of high school. "I showed it to my brother and my father, but they said it wasn't interesting at all." Motivated by his frustration, he continued to draw manga.
Tumblr media
"A person who usually just draws manga, for example, when they manage to score a goal during a school gym class, everyone gets incredibly excited. The gap between someone who seems like they can't do it and then actually does becomes entertainment. Looking back now, it seems that everything I learned in places that at first glance had nothing to do with manga has somehow found its way into my work."
Ninjas are those who endure. And the Japanese feeling behind it.
After graduating from high school, he went on to study at the Kyushu Sangyo University Faculty of Arts in Fukuoka City. He wanted to improve his drawing skills in order to succeed as a manga artist. In his fourth year, he submitted a short story called "Karakuri" which won an honorable mention in the 132nd February Ho☆Step Awards, marking his debut.
"There is an enemy named Lloyd, but I didn't want to make him just a bad guy. When an artificial cervical vertebra containing a special medicine is implanted, the disease is cured, but the side effects make the person violent. As a result, he becomes a monster who has lost his personality and goes on a rampage… I portrayed the enemy as an entity like that. Well, it was too difficult to express in many ways in three pages (wry smile)."
He was assigned to an editor, and although he would send in short stories to be read as one-offs, they were rejected one after another. His drawings were powerful. But his stories were weak! He found room for improvement and decided to start learning storytelling from scratch. After graduating from university, he returned to his parents' home in Okayama, and spent his days holed up in the local library. For about two years until the serialization of "NARUTO" began, he spent his time here poring over books on the subject of "What is a story?" and developing his own theory, which proved to be a valuable experience. Of the countless things he learned at the time, he secretly shared with us the secrets of storytelling for our magazine's readers.
"When people are presented with a mystery, they instinctively have a desire to know the answer. If they don't know the answer, they feel uneasy, or rather, frustrated. They become curious about the ending and turn the pages, which is what makes a story possible. Take 'NARUTO' for example. For example, in the first episode, the Fourth Hokage's face is shown, but his existence itself has only come up as rumors. Moreover, the Third Hokage is now playing the role. So I wanted to make readers wonder, who was the Fourth Hokage? I set up a plot twist with the hope that it would tickle the reader's desire to know."
I see!!! Looking back, it's true that "NARUTO" is packed with "tickles" that make you want to know the answer and read on. And one more thing. The secret to Kishimoto's storytelling technique is the presence of a "reward."
"The results are shown first. For example, if the main character works hard and puts in effort, and grows, we show a character that shows what the result will be. In 'NARUTO', it would be Kakashi sensei. If Naruto, a genin, works hard, he can become like Kakashi sensei, a jonin, and if he works even harder, he can become like the Hokage… That's the 'reward.' Like anything, without a reward, motivation fades away, right? (laughs)"
However, everything he's said so far is just techniques to make the reader comfortable as they read through the story. He asserts that the most important thing is, "What do you want to communicate through your story?" Kishimoto had also discovered this during his time in Okayama. In fact, there is a short story of the same name for "NARUTO" that was published two years before the serialization began. That story was about "magic." However, the serialized version of "NARUTO" is about ninjas. This change was significant.
"The main reason was that there weren't any ninja stories in Jump at the time, so I thought it might be easier to get through the serialization meeting (laughs). I didn't intend to make it a "normal ninja story", so I thought of a new definition of a ninja, or an image that was different from the ninjas that had been portrayed in various stories up until then. And so I came up with the image of a "person who endures". I think that what I wanted to portray throughout Naruto is patience. In order to connect with people on friendly terms, patience is necessary in many ways, and patience takes guts."
This image was derived from a gaze directed at "Japan" and "Japanese people."
"Okayama is next to Hiroshima, so I've been there to see the Atomic Bomb Dome several times. When I see it… I realized that the generation before us endured a lot, persevered, and somehow managed to maintain peace, which is why Japan exists today, and why we exist today. I wanted to portray those feelings in my own way, entrusting them to the ninja, who are people who endure."
The innovation in "NARUTO" lies in its depiction of "friends"
"Even though he's a ninja, he doesn't have that shadowy vibe; he's bright, has blonde hair, and wears flashy orange clothes. Everyone was like, 'That's not a ninja!' or 'Naruto? Isn't that a ramen topping?' But you know, at that point, I think they were already a bit intrigued. I think the character was already starting to take shape within them."
After a long run-up and preparation period, in the fall of 1999, at the end of his 24th year, Kishimoto started his first serialization, "NARUTO." Even if it continued, it would be about 20 volumes in total. "I never thought I would end up drawing 3.6 times that amount," he said with a wry smile.
Tumblr media
"At the beginning, it was really physically tough. I thought to myself that if it was that tough, the editor should have told me from the beginning. I did tell him, but I didn't take him seriously (laughs). Even after my body got a little more used to it, as you all may know, Jump has a popularity poll among its readers, and if you're not popular, you're immediately fired. It always felt like the Grim Reaper had a huge scythe held around my neck. I was desperate to survive until the very end."
Nowadays, "NARUTO" is considered the king of Jump. It is well known that it has garnered tremendous support from readers as one of its two flagship works alongside "ONE PIECE." But at the time, it was so fresh, so groundbreaking. It was a work that opened up new possibilities for shonen manga and created a new royal road. One of these is the depiction of "comrades." In the world of "NARUTO," "classmates" at the ninja school are also "comrades." What was the idea behind this lively sense of teamwork?
"First, there's the protagonist, then an enemy appears, they fight, become comrades, and the enemy joins the team. I think that's the 'Jump' formula—writing 'strong enemy' and calling them 'comrade'. That's what I liked about the unique sense of camaraderie in 'Jump.' So, I thought, why not start from the point where the team is already growing? I personally couldn't wait. I wanted to draw that scene quickly. So, I made the classmates part of the team, thinking I had introduced a lot of allies from the start, but my first editor said to add even more. After the Chunin Exams, it became a character overload, and it was a huge hassle, especially for the art (laughs)."
The characters were exceptionally captivating, and the intricately woven plot twists keeping you on the edge of your seat, sparking curiosity about the world of the "Five Great Shinobi Nations". What's surprising is that only eight chapters of the story were planned when the serialization began. However, the last scene was decided from the start: the battle between Naruto and Sasuke. This part also contained the innovative expression of "friend".
"Someone who was originally a friend becomes an enemy along the way. I thought that the plot of having them fight at the end isn't something that happens often in shonen manga."
Working backwards from that development, the story first depicts the deepening of the bond between the two, then records the moment of their separation (volume 26). Finally, the two, who are separated by an insurmountable emotional distance, finally meet again and exchange blows.
"Because they've been apart for so long, when they finally return to each other, a special feeling should be born between them. That's something I wanted to depict from the very beginning."
The only question that remains is, will the two fight as friends or enemies in the final battle? He intended to think about the answer and reach a conclusion as the series continued.
"It's like a mirror" that reflects your own values
Tumblr media
The method the author chose to achieve this was to carefully depict the lives of each of the characters who were separated. What was most revolutionary about "NARUTO" was that it focused on the drama of the "enemy" as much as the protagonist. The important thing is to think from the other person's perspective. Imagine their pain…
"In mysteries or suspense, the motive behind why the criminal committed the crime is revealed at the end, right? You keep watching the drama because you want to know the motive. In fact, that's the only thing I enjoy about it. It's not the mystery of the murder or the trick, but the mystery of the mind, which I think is the biggest mystery and what interests the audience the most. That was important when I was drawing 'NARUTO' as well. When I think about it, maybe even from my debut work I was the type of person who wanted to draw the enemy. Why do people behave badly, why do they behave in a way that causes pain to others? I want to depict that process. It's not that I empathize with those people, but because I don't understand it myself I want to know what's going on in their minds."
It seems that he had similar feelings towards Naruto, who was on the side of justice and goodness.
"I wanted to depict whether people can live solely on goodwill. Despite being told by Sasuke, 'You're not even a friend' and 'I'll cut you down,' Naruto continues to believe they are still friends. I think that's not something everyone can do. There were times when I felt like it would be okay to just write off Sasuke as a "runaway ninja. But Naruto wouldn't do that. His own feelings didn't waver."
Why is that? He thought hard about the reasons why Naruto rejected even the author's wishes.
"I thought that the bonds a child who had no family and no ties would finally acquire wouldn't be so easily severed. Since he didn't have a family, the people he could consider family wouldn't be something he could just cut off."
Eventually, the two meet again and exchange blows. Here, let's just write about the outcome. In the end, Naruto's "love" wins. During the serialization, readers voiced their opposition to Sasuke's malicious words and actions. There were even opinions that Naruto's strong goodwill was hypocrisy.
"I can understand those opinions. I think for the reader, this work is like a mirror. How you react to the choices made by the characters reveals your own personality and values. I want readers to cherish those reactions. Even if you feel repulsed, don't just dismiss it with, "I don't understand this," but read to the end. I personally believe I was able to create an ending that would satisfy anyone, whatever their opinion."
The only way to express myself is through manga.
The story of "NARUTO" came to an end in January 2014 when the final chapter (chapter 700) was published in issue 50 of "Weekly Shonen Jump." In fact, "NARUTO" is the first "Jump" manga to be completed after more than 50 volumes.
"There's a saying that if you look back, it seems long but it was short, but I don't feel that way at all. These past 15 years have been really long (laughs)."
Tumblr media
In interviews with various media outlets immediately after completing the manuscript for the final chapter, he said, "I want to take my honeymoon, which I haven't had yet," "I want to play with my two children," and "I want to lose myself in games and movies," but…
"I haven't been able to do anything at all. I've just got a little more time to play with my kids. I've got anime and exhibitions coming up, so I'm still really busy."
Apparently, his two young children have yet to read the Naruto manga their father drew.
"My oldest child has read up to volume 3 of the manga and the final chapter in Jump. He didn't understand the meaning of the ending, so he asked, 'Why did Sasuke and Naruto end up like this?' I gave him a rough explanation at the time, saying that in the end, this is what Naruto is about. But I don't want to say too much because people who read this article might think, 'Oh, I see,' and not read the manga (laughs)."
This spring, a new spin-off of "NARUTO" will be serialized in a short, concentrated period. The children of characters who appeared in the main story, such as Naruto's son Boruto and Sasuke's daughter Sarada, will play an active role.
"I will draw a new manga next. I have various ideas in stock, so it's still undecided which one it will be, but there's no doubt it will be completely different characters from 'NARUTO.' I think it will definitely be characters that will surprise everyone, just like the next one."
He loved drawing since he was a child and wanted to become a manga artist in the future. He made his debut while he was in university but couldn't get on the right track, so after graduating he spent two years holed up in a local library training in story creation. Then, at the age of 24, he started serializing "NARUTO" and continued drawing without a break for 15 years. His life was immersed in manga. Drawing manga should be fun, but there were many times when he felt it was painful. But he wants to continue drawing manga in the future.
"I express what I'm thinking through manga, and the readers react to it, whether it's positive or negative. Doesn't that mean that people understand and know who I am as a person? There were difficult aspects, but the joy I felt was far greater. Manga was the only way I could get people to acknowledge my existence, and from now on manga will be the only way I can express myself. As long as I have the energy, I want to carry on drawing manga."

Ok, let's talk about Lost In Space.
In the early 2000's there wasn't as much 40k fanfiction as today, you had Turn Signals on a Land Raider, and... I really can't remember. But I do remember Lost In Space!
This is probably one of my favorite 40k comics, even if it only has around 50 strips and never was completed. Sadly the website was nuked on january 2006, and nowadays, it's a bit hard to find all its published content. But hey, guess what? I'm a data hoarder, and found almost all the comic on my external hard drive, and the four strips I didn't have, I found them on a russian website, in russian, but @varanguard did me the favour of translating them back to english.
So, what now? I think I'm going to put it here with tags, so people can find it; lost media is something we should take more seriously, books, videogames, series, music, etc... all human creation should have a place.
What happened to the website? I asked a friend if he remembers and he told me back then James was throwing a fit about copyright, and closed many fan content websites, so yeah, it could be the answer.
And what about the author? Ok, this is a complex subject. Technically, the last we know about the author is a post on DeviantArt where they talks about getting a copy of all the strips and wanting to publish them there, they started on september 2006, and the last one is from october 2006, there are only 11 strips, I think I have near 80 between LiS, Meanwhile and Grail Quest.
